Pregnant Wife Hacked to Death by Husband in Mahoba; 5-Year-Old Son Witnesses Murder
In Mahoba district, Uttar Pradesh, a husband brutally murdered his 8-month pregnant wife by hacking her with a sickle. The most tragic aspect of this horrific incident was that the accused's 5-year-old son witnessed his mother's murder with his own eyes. The child's statement, 'Dad killed Mom,' reportedly led to the unraveling of the crime. The incident has sent shockwaves through the community, highlighting the extreme violence that occurred within a family setting. Further details regarding the motive and the subsequent investigation are expected as authorities process the scene and gather evidence. The young child's testimony is considered crucial in the ongoing legal proceedings against the father.
